William Blake. A Critical Essay
London, John Camden Hotten, 1868 (second issue, with the title leaf, a cancel, bearing the legend 'Going to and fro in the Earth' beneath the vignette).
Octavo (230 × 155 mm), viii, 304, 16 (advertisements) pages plus 9 plates (7 of them hand-coloured).
Blue cloth; spine lettered and ruled in gilt; sides panelled in gilt; spine lightly sunned and marked; cloth lightly worn at the extremities, with a small hole in the rear hinge near the head; a few leaves carelessly opened, causing slight loss to the blank upper margins; overall a very good copy.
The plates are hand-coloured facsimiles reproducing pages from Blake's 'Jerusalem', 'Marriage of Heaven and Hell', and 'The Book of Thel'. With the small name-plate of Sir John William Downer (1843-1915), lawyer and politician (not least, one of the Fathers of Australian Federation).
